Career path

Career Role (Insurance Risk Management) Description
Insurance Risk Analyst (Actuarial Modeling) Develops and validates actuarial models, assessing and mitigating various risks. A crucial role in pricing and reserving.
Risk Manager (Financial Modeling) Manages and monitors financial risks within insurance portfolios. Expertise in financial modeling is essential for this high-demand role.
Data Scientist (Insurance Risk) Utilizes data analysis and machine learning techniques to identify and quantify insurance risks. High demand for specialists in predictive modeling.
Quantitative Analyst (Pricing Models) Designs and implements pricing models for insurance products, ensuring profitability while managing risk. A highly specialized and sought-after role.
